Review of Very Good Girls
by Jeff Light
Posted on August 4th, 2022
Neutral 6
Overall Rating
 
+
so i'm sitting in a rented bungalow in panama, stuck watching tv because i'm in the middle of nowhere and didn't realize it would be a holiday and there is literally not a taxi working, not an uber, no transportation whatsoever and nothing within walking distance. my spanish is so-so, but not enough to keep up with most of the spanish-dubs on films shown on tv there, and this one was actually playing in english. i stop channel-surfing to debate for a full 5 minutes if this is elle or dakota fanning, trying to place when it was made. then elizabeth olsen shows up and is apparently playing a teenager but clearly looks mid-twenties to me, so i'm lost. then peter sarsgaard, but who the hell knows how old he is from role to role? he looks like 45 one minute and 25 the next. clark gregg pops up, but he looked like late 40s when he was 20, so no help there. jesus, demi moore is in this?? she looks fantastic, but i can't tell her age what with the plastic surgery and all. i start googling to try to figure this thing out, but the spanish title is clearly different than the english title. then richard dreyfuss has a cameo! okay, i'm putting an age to this. my god, what is this movie i've never heard of that has this cast? the whole time i'm watching this, it strikes me as a very intentionally indie-vibes version of a rom-com, the kind of bubblegum pop film that would be labeled "chick lit" if it was a book. but i have to confess that over 20ish minutes i wasn't turned off. the performances are really solid, if the material isn't especially good. fanning and olsen get wrapped up in a kind of love triangle with dreamy boyd holbrook, aka "oh, oh! it's the guy from that thing!", but i appreciated that the script stays pretty rooted in main protagonist lilly's (fanning) relationship with each of them separately. it's a bit more of a focus on a female perspective rather than having everything rotate around the guy. for his part, holbrook turns in a very solid performance for a female-invented unrealistic prince charming, managing to add a slight bit of under-the-surface depth to a relatively thankless role. the cast keeps impressing with solid but underutilized support from the always-amazing ellen barkin and kiernan shipka (of mad men fame). everything ostensibly revolves around these pretty girls deciding that they're too "good" and they want to get laid this summer before heading off to college. but a female superbad this is not. it turns out to be more about the impact of their families and co-workers and just sort of what it means to be testing out your empowerment as a young female. this and the performances are what really elevates this thing and keeps it a cut above typical indie rom-com fare. the directing style in the end feels fairly derivative and i was surprised to see the credits (i had missed the very beginning of the film) and find it was a first film from jake and maggie gyllenhaal's mom, at 67 years old! a longtime producer, i'm not sure what motivated her bring this particular script to screen, 20 years after she wrote it. it does seem like the work of someone showing all their influences, still without a style really to call their own. like a lesser sofia coppola maybe, or with a bit of duplass brothers thrown in. that said, the film was some rather lightweight fun but never outright stupid, as i find many of these "young girl gets selfish and makes mistakes" films to be. you could easily toss a coin and hit two dozen worse attempts to make a good film from a female perspective. it's a bit messy and a bit unoriginal, but the performances really make these into believable characters, and that's more than i can say for a lot of the precocious teens written by the likes of anderson, baumbach, gerwig, or cody. their films may be better made, but it's nice to have something that's not full of overwritten verbiage nobody would actually say and protagonists who are just outright selfish assholes because that's what the writers think all teenagers are. spoiler alert: it was just you. you were an asshole as a teen, and are kind of still an asshole. other teens are often quite nice and cool. shots fired. bw-bw-bwaaaaaaaan!
